

A Man for Burning
Directed by Valentino Orsini, Vittorio Taviani, Paolo Taviani6.65.6
Political activist Salvatore returns to his native Sicily and stirs up trouble among the peasants, urging them to confront the Mafia and demand the right to plough their own fields. The peasants refuse to help him, and Salvatore is marked by the Mafia as a troublemaker.
